Job description
Responsibilities
- Perform daily and periodic inspections of scaffolding installations ensuring adherence to CISRS/NOC regulations and project requirements.
- Uphold offshore Health, Safety, and Environmental protocols, managing permit-to-work systems, confined space entries, and working-at-heights procedures.
- Manage and sustain scaffold identification tagging (green, amber, red) to communicate scaffold conditions and safety status.
- Generate inspection documentation, keep detailed scaffold registers, and issue Non-Conformance Reports when necessary.
- Collaborate with scaffold foremen, supervisors, and multi-disciplinary teams to guarantee secure and compliant access arrangements.
- Validate scaffold load capacities and confirm suitability for designated operational tasks.
- Conduct safety briefings and provide instruction to scaffolders on effective and safe methods for erecting, altering, and dismantling scaffolding.
- Assist with emergency preparedness activities, including drills, ensuring scaffold safety during challenging weather or evacuation events.
- Inspect scaffold components, fittings, and construction techniques for compliance with approved standards.
- Advocate for enhancements in scaffold design and safety protocols to improve offshore operational safety and efficiency.
